| Position | Base | Bonus | Other | Benefits |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Head of School officer (unspecified) | $459k | $70k | $61k | $14k | $620k $670k |
Associate Head of School key employee | $258k | — | — | $15k | $294k $318k |
Chief Financial Officer | $250k | — | — | $8k | $273k $296k |
Chief Advancement Officer key employee | $250k | — | — | $10k | $272k $294k |
Us Physical Education Teac highest compensated employee | $153k | — | — | $9k | $175k $189k |
Head of Middle School highest compensated employee | $147k | — | — | $17k | $171k $185k |
Chief Academic Officer highest compensated employee | $147k | — | — | $15k | $166k $180k |
Head of Lower School highest compensated employee | $155k | — | — | $647 | $163k $176k |
Chief Human Resources Officer highest compensated employee | $139k | — | — | $12k | $156k $169k |
Teal figures restate each filed amount in 2026 dollars.
Estimated with Dallas-Fort Worth-Arlington, TX metro-area CPI-U, restating filed pay into May 2026 dollars. A restatement of past pay, not current or projected pay.
